Getting Started

Your Lexus key fob could appear like a simple tool that unlocks your car and then starts the engine, but it's more to it than you think. You can use the fob to perform many tricks that many drivers are unaware of. You can also extend your battery's lifespan by following basic tips.

For most fobs, the CR2032 coin-cell battery with lithium-ion is required. They can be purchased for around $10 at big box retailers or hardware stores. They can also be purchased in a few specialist shops. It's possible to get them from the dealer at an affordable price.

You'll need to unlock the key fob to replace the battery, and the process will vary depending on the model year. The side of most Lexus models includes a release button that opens the fob. It must be pushed to release the blade that is mechanical. Use a flathead to pry open the key fob and remove the battery that was in it. If you do not want scratch the plastic of the key fob you can apply tape to the tip of the flathead screwdriver. Put the new battery in place with the positive side facing up.

Battery Replacement

Your Lexus keyfob is an advanced piece of technology that lets you to lock or unlock your car's doors, and start the ignition with a push button without removing your keys from your pocket or purse. This sophisticated device may become damaged from usage or exposure to the elements. A new battery is required.

Fortunately, replacing the battery inside your Lexus key fob is simple and can be done from the ease of your Cabo Rojo-area home. To begin, press the release button located on the back of the key fob. Then, take out the emergency key blade stored inside. Set the flathead screwdriver's point in the same area and gently press down to remove the key fob cover. Be sure to wrap the tip of the screwdriver with tape prior to attempting this step as it's possible the plastic might scratch or crack. After you have removed the cover plate, it's easy to insert the CR2032 with the "+ side" facing upwards.

One of the best tips for a Lexus owner is to not place the key fob within three feet of electronic devices that generate magnetic fields, such as laptops and TVs. These appliances can interfere and cause the fob to drain its battery too early.

Replacing the battery in the Lexus key fob is fairly simple, as you have the right tools. You'll require only a small screwdriver, flat-head key and a new battery. The best battery to use is one that is a CR2032 Lithium cell. These batteries are typically found in stores that carry electronic equipment and digital cameras, as well as some supermarket chains.

Once you've replaced the battery, the last step is to flip it over the mechanical key and re-insert it into the fob.
